Oddfellows, resturaunt and bar

SITE CONTEXT:
The building shell is an inner city heritage listed building which was built in 1849, with a contemporary extension, which entwines itself into the original brick building. The site is in the heart of the cbd.

PROJECT BRIEF:
The client wanted a pub offering a warming environment with strong focus on the context. The hotel had to cater for both corporate and family customers, with separate kitchens and dining areas, and adequate seating/facilities. Lots of outdoor seating, focus on a wood-fire pizza oven, and an upstairs restaurant were essentials.

DESIGN RESPONSE:
Intelligent design has produced a functional social venue, with appealing aesthetics that cater for a variety of clientele. The fitout respects both the contemporary surroundings, and the heritage shell of the old pub. Indoor outdoor relationships are seamless, while the upstairs is seemingly another world.
